Hello all, I'm not sure if this is the right forum, but anyways I have a HP Pavillion V70s CRT that's well...Broken.
It started when I upgraded my video card to a GeForce 6200. I put the 6200 in, booted up my computer and when Windows XP (Pro) got to the login screen the monitor went black with a horizontal streak of color in the middle.
After restarting the computer and the monitor for the billionth time, I gave up, and put it away.
For the mean time I borrowed a 15" Compaq monitor off of a friend. The monitor is torture...It makes everything blurry and..Well just sucks.
I had no money to buy another monitor, so out of dispare I hooked the HP monitor up, and what to you know, it worked!
But...Every time it would shake, the screen would go in and out. (Like glitching.) No problem for me though...
After a week a friend came up, and he tripped and caught his self on the desk, which shook it...And the monitor WENT OUT...Nothing would come back on the screen after that.
I COULD HAVE KILLED MY FRIEND!
So I had to hook up the crappy Compaq one.
A while after that I tried the HP monitor..And it came on..But everything on the screen is 'stretched' on both sides. In staid of a picture like this: |--| it's kinda like this: (--)
And half the time it doesn't even show a picture on the screen.
I tried all the controls on the monitor, nothing works..Everything..Degauss, Reset, all that.
So whats going on..And can it be fixed?
